Re: Question about Olio/Faban Generated Plots
It's the average response time for each interval. The data used for
plotting is in your output directory $FABAN/output/<runid>/detail.xan.
It is a text file you can view with any editor. Thanks.

Re: Question about Olio/Faban Generated Plots
Posted by Akara Sucharitakul <Ak...@Sun.COM>.
You mean the individual per-operation response time? We don't keep that
data as it bloats memory consumption or causes unwanted I/O. You can get
many of the timestamps by enabling some logs in the logging.properties.
But we only display data from a single thread - thread 0. It is used for
validation purposes and not for any calculation.
